El N76E003AT20 es un microcontrolador de 8 bits altamente eficiente construido en el núcleo 1T 8051, con 20 pines, entre los cuales 18 son pines GPIO.Instalación de soporte de superficie de soporte, funciona dentro de un rango de voltaje de 2.4V a 5.5V y funciona a temperaturas de -40 ° C a 105 ° C.Este microcontrolador tiene un buen equilibrio entre el rendimiento y el costo, lo que lo hace ampliamente utilizado en campos como electrodomésticos, control industrial, automatización e interfaces de sensores.Notable por su facilidad de integración y adaptabilidad, ofrece una solución rentable en entornos tecnológicos variados.
• N76E003AS20
El rango de voltaje operativo amplio de la N76E003AT20 y la tolerancia sustancial de temperatura le permiten permanecer confiable en varias condiciones, útil para los usos cotidianos.Su núcleo de 8 bits 1T 8051 mejora seriamente la velocidad de ejecución, lo que mejora la eficiencia en las tareas que van desde el procesamiento de comandos básicos en electrodomésticos hasta la interpretación de datos de sensores complejos en entornos industriales.Las múltiples operaciones de entrada/salida manejadas por sus pines GPIO contribuyen aún más a su versatilidad.
Los electrodomésticos inteligentes integran el N76E003AT20 en paneles de control e interfaces de usuario.Tome termostatos inteligentes como ejemplo;Aprovechan este microcontrolador para lograr un control de temperatura preciso y una interfaz sin problemas con otros dispositivos inteligentes.En la automatización industrial, el rendimiento robusto del microcontrolador garantiza un funcionamiento constante de maquinaria y sistemas, incluso en condiciones duras.Los sistemas de automatización, a través de pines GPIO programados, pueden controlar varios componentes mecánicos, lo que lleva a operaciones simplificadas y efectivas.
N36E003AT20 es producido por Nuvoton Technology, una notable compañía de semiconductores de Taiwán, establecida en 2008. Esta compañía es una subsidiaria de Winbond Electronics, que posee una historia y reputación sustancial en el sector semiconductor.
Nuvoton ha tallado un nicho al concentrarse en el desarrollo de microcontroladores y circuitos integrados (IC) adaptados para aplicaciones de computación en la nube.Su especialización en este campo destaca su dedicación para impulsar los límites de la tecnología en áreas que exigen una potencia informática precisa y confiable.Al centrarse intensamente en estos productos, Nuvoton satisface las crecientes necesidades de las infraestructuras basadas en la nube.Los microcontroladores liberados por Nuvoton se distinguen por su resistencia y adaptabilidad.Estas características son valoradas principalmente por las industrias que hacen el cambio a las operaciones centradas en la nube.
La compañía opera una instalación avanzada de fabricación de obleas de 6 pulgadas (FAB).Esta instalación permite a Nuvoton sobresalir en productos analógicos personalizados, administración de energía y microcontroladores.Dichas capacidades otorgan flexibilidad de Nuvoton para abordar los requisitos electrónicos y informáticos especializados.
Además del desarrollo de productos, Nuvoton ofrece servicios de fundición de obleas.Esta adición muestra su amplia experiencia en la fabricación.Los productos de Nuvoton, incluido el N76E003AT20, son útiles en varios electrónicos que se benefician de unidades de microcontrolador (MCU) eficientes y confiables.Por ejemplo:
• Electrónica de consumo: facilitar dispositivos domésticos fáciles de usar.
• Controles industriales: gestión de maquinaria y procesos complejos.
• Electrónica automotriz: mejora de la operación del vehículo y los mecanismos de seguridad.
Atributo de producto |
Valor de atributo |
Fabricante |
Nuvotón |
Paquete / estuche |
TSSOP-20 |
Longitud del paquete |
6.5 mm |
Ancho de paquete |
4.4 mm |
Altura del paquete |
0.9 mm |
Arquitectura central |
8051 |
Ancho del bus de datos (bit) |
8 |
Voltaje de suministro |
2.4V ~ 5.5V |
Temperatura de funcionamiento |
-40 ° C ~ 105 ° C |
Estilo de montaje |
Montaje en superficie |
Número de E/S |
18 |
Recuento de alfileres |
20 |
Estatus de parte |
Activo |
Tipo de producto |
Microcontroladores - MCU |
El microcontrolador N76E003AT20 está diseñado con precisión para lograr una eficiencia energética sobresaliente, meticulosamente diseñada para minimizar el sorteo.Se incorporan múltiples modos de baja potencia, lo que lo convierte en una opción ideal para dispositivos que funcionan con baterías.Estos modos de ahorro de energía facilitan la notable conservación de energía, extendiendo así la duración de la batería, un beneficio notable para la tecnología portátil y portátil.Las aplicaciones cotidianas, como los rastreadores de acondicionamiento físico y los sensores remotos, se mejoran principalmente por estas características, aumentando su usabilidad y confiabilidad sobre el uso prolongado.
Este microcontrolador está equipado con 8 kb de memoria flash para el almacenamiento de código y 1kb de RAM para variables y manejo de datos durante la ejecución.Flash Memory proporciona un amplio espacio para programas complejos, lo que permite a los desarrolladores implementar funcionalidades intrincadas sin preocuparse por las limitaciones de recursos.Por ejemplo, los dispositivos inteligentes para el hogar a menudo requieren una variedad de algoritmos para funcionar de manera efectiva, y las capacidades de memoria del N76E003AT20 respaldan competuamente estas necesidades.
El N76E003AT20 muestra una gama integral de interfaces periféricas, incluidas GPIO, UART, SPI, I²C.Estas interfaces aseguran una comunicación perfecta y flexible con otros componentes y sistemas externos, mejorando en gran medida la aplicabilidad del microcontrolador en diversos escenarios.
El microcontrolador funciona con los núcleos 8051 con una velocidad de reloj de hasta 20MHz.Esta combinación garantiza capacidades sólidas de procesamiento de datos y ejecución eficiente de tareas.Tal núcleo de CPU de alto rendimiento es fundamental en las aplicaciones que exigen cálculos rápidos y precisos, como los sistemas de monitoreo de datos en tiempo real.La ejecución eficiente de los algoritmos de control y las tareas de análisis de datos destaca la capacidad del microcontrolador para cumplir con los requisitos operativos exigentes sin esfuerzo.
El N76E003AT20 admite el entorno de desarrollo Nutiny-SDK-N76E003, simplificando el proceso de desarrollo y depuración.El Kit Integrado de Desarrollo de Software (SDK) junto con herramientas de depuración integrales ofrece a los desarrolladores una vía simplificada para convertir las ideas en realidad.Esta facilidad de desarrollo puede reducir seriamente el tiempo de comercialización para nuevos productos, una ventaja considerable en los campos tecnológicos en rápida evolución.
El N76E003AT20 está equipado con una serie integral de periféricos y funciones, mejorando su versatilidad y utilidad en varias aplicaciones.Profundicemos en estas funcionalidades y exploremos sus usos y ventajas cotidianas.
El N76E003AT20 ofrece tres fuentes de reloj, lo que permite una conmutación instantánea basada en software perfecta.Estas características de ajuste dinámico se adaptan a diferentes requisitos de potencia y rendimiento.Por ejemplo, el uso de una fuente de reloj de baja potencia durante los períodos de inactividad puede reducir el consumo de energía, alargando la vida operativa de los dispositivos con batería.Por el contrario, se puede seleccionar una fuente de reloj de alta velocidad para tareas que requieran un procesamiento intensivo.
La incorporación de los protocolos de comunicación SPI (interfaz periférica en serie) y I²C (circuito interintegrado) facilita la comunicación en serie de alta velocidad y de baja velocidad con dispositivos periféricos.Estos protocolos son invaluables para la integración del sensor, la transferencia de datos y el control periférico.La flexibilidad para seleccionar entre las tasas de datos más altas de SPI y el dominio de dispositivos múltiples de I²C es especialmente beneficiosa en el diseño de sistemas integrados, lo que resulta en soluciones más eficientes y escalables.
Asegurando la estabilidad del sistema, el temporizador Watchdog (WDT) evita los bloqueos de software al restablecer el sistema en caso de falta de respuesta.El temporizador de auto-up proporciona intervalos de atención automatizados, que son principalmente útiles en aplicaciones de baja potencia.En los sistemas de monitoreo remoto, estos temporizadores mejoran la confiabilidad y el tiempo de actividad al mitigar las fallas potenciales del sistema sin intervención manual.
El N76E003AT20 incluye un convertidor analógico a digital de 12 bits (ADC) y cinco canales de salida de modulación de ancho de pulso (PWM), que ofrece capacidades robustas para el procesamiento y el control de la señal.El ADC de alta resolución permite conversiones precisas de análogo a digital, deseado en la interfaz del sensor y la adquisición de datos.Los canales PWM sobresalen en aplicaciones que requieren un control fino, como la regulación de la velocidad del motor y la atenuación LED, lo que permite la gestión detallada de los componentes electrónicos.
Con hasta 18 puertos de entrada/salida de propósito general (GPIO), el microcontrolador ofrece una amplia flexibilidad en la gestión de señales digitales.Estos puertos de E/S son adecuados para varias funciones, desde controles básicos de encendido/apagado hasta complejos protocolos de comunicación.La naturaleza fácil de usar de GPIOS brilla en creación de prototipos y pruebas, donde las funcionalidades de PIN versátiles y reconfigurables son invaluables.
El microcontrolador está equipado con dos temporizadores/contadores de 16 bits y un temporizador adicional de 16 bits con capacidades de captura de entrada.Estos componentes son fundamentales en la programación de tareas, el tiempo de eventos y la medición de frecuencia.Las aplicaciones reales incluyen un control de tiempo preciso en la automatización industrial o el recuento de eventos en el procesamiento de señales digitales, que ilustra su indispensabilidad.
Explorar el mundo de la programación El microcontrolador N76E003AT20 requiere la utilización de un entorno de desarrollo integrado de refinamiento (IDE) junto con un compilador compatible.El IDE de Keil Uvision se reconoce con frecuencia como la solución de referencia para este esfuerzo, principalmente debido a su resistente compilador C51 diseñado para la familia 8051-microcontrolador.Aquí, exploraremos la configuración de programación enriquecida con ideas profesionales.
Para embarcarse en el viaje de programación, las siguientes herramientas son básicas.
• Compilador: C51
• IDE: Keil Uvision
El IDE de Keil Uvision integra numerosas tareas de desarrollo, transformando las complejidades de escritura, compilación y depuración de programas en un flujo de trabajo cohesivo, elevando así la eficiencia y la productividad.
El establecimiento de Keil Uvision para el N76E003AT20 abarca una serie de pasos intrincados que comienzan con la descarga e instalación del software Keil Uvision desde su fuente oficial.Tras la instalación, configure el IDE para la familia 8051-microcontroller, prestando especial atención a la selección de la variante N76E003AT20.La precisión en la selección del microcontrolador de destino correcto garantiza un proceso de desarrollo suave.Proceda a la configuración del proyecto dentro del IDE para asignar el compilador C51.Esto implica especificar la ruta del compilador y ajustar su configuración para adaptarse al N76E003AT20.La configuración adecuada a menudo conduce a una eficiencia y rendimiento del código superior.
Al desarrollar código, concéntrese en crear segmentos concisos y modulares explotando las resistencias de programación estructuradas del compilador C51.La adopción de prácticas estándar de la industria, como comentarios exhaustivos, modularización de código y empleo de bibliotecas, puede hacer que la depuración sea más directa y mejorar la mantenimiento.
A menudo es compatible para crear código reutilizable.Al elaborar funciones y módulos adaptables, los proyectos se pueden escalar o modificarse de manera más fácil.Esta técnica resulta excepcionalmente útil para administrar empresas complejas que involucran microcontroladores como el N76E003AT20.Con el código en su lugar, inicie el proceso de compilación dentro de Keil Uvision.Convertirá el código de alto nivel en instrucciones legibles por máquina adaptadas para el N76E003AT20.Abordar meticulosamente cualquier error o advertencia generados por compiladores durante esta fase garantiza la confiabilidad y excelencia operativa del programa.
Aprovechando las robustas herramientas de simulación de Keil Uvision, los desarrolladores pueden probar y depurar el código virtualmente, evitando la necesidad de hardware físico inmediato.Emplee estas herramientas para simular la ejecución del código y detectar problemas potenciales.Refinar el programa durante la fase de simulación puede reducir sugerentemente el tiempo requerido para la depuración de hardware.Después de la simulación, implementa el código compilado en el microcontrolador N76E003AT20 utilizando hardware apropiado, como un programador o placa de desarrollo.Participe en pruebas integrales para afirmar el rendimiento del programa en escenarios tangibles.Preste mucha atención a cómo el microcontrolador interactúa con dispositivos y sistemas periféricos, modificando según lo desee para optimizar la funcionalidad.
El N76E003AT20 está encapsulado en un TSSOP (paquete de contorno pequeño de retroceso delgado), midiendo 6.5 mm x 4.4 mm x 0.9 mm con 20 pines.Este tipo de paquete admite la integración compacta en diversos sistemas electrónicos, optimizando el espacio de la placa y facilitando diseños de alta densidad.El paquete TSSOP ofrece varios beneficios de huella reducida y una mayor densidad de alfiler, lo que permite una mayor funcionalidad dentro de un área determinada.El perfil delgado del paquete TSSOP ayuda a lograr un mejor rendimiento térmico, focal para mantener la estabilidad y confiabilidad del sistema.Estas características tienen un valor particular en aplicaciones de eficiencia espacial, como dispositivos portátiles y portátiles.
El tamaño compacto del paquete TSSOP del N76E003AT20 le permite crear productos sofisticados y ricos en funciones sin ampliar el tamaño general del dispositivo.Este aspecto es especialmente ventajoso en la electrónica de consumo, donde minimizar el tamaño mientras maximiza la funcionalidad ofrece una ventaja competitiva.Durante la fase de diseño, a menudo explota la pequeña huella de los paquetes TSSOP para incorporar componentes o características adicionales, mejorando así las capacidades y el atractivo del mercado del producto.La gestión térmica efectiva es un aspecto de asentamiento del diseño electrónico.El paquete TSSOP está diseñado para un rendimiento térmico superior a través de su diseño de almohadilla expuesta, lo que permite una disipación de calor efectiva.Esto reduce el riesgo de fallas relacionadas con el término y extiende la vida útil de los componentes electrónicos.Al dar importancia a la gestión térmica, los ingenieros pueden garantizar la confiabilidad y eficiencia a largo plazo del N76E003AT20 en varios entornos operativos.
N76E003AT20 proporciona un conjunto de capacidades de gestión de energía que puede aumentar seriamente el rendimiento y la eficiencia del dispositivo.
El dispositivo incorpora el reinicio de encendido y la detección de apagado de nivel 4.Estas características aseguran la estabilidad del sistema en diferentes condiciones de potencia.Dichos mecanismos evitan bloqueos del sistema y la corrupción de datos desencadenada por interrupciones repentinas de energía.Las industrias dependen de estos sistemas para mantener una alta confiabilidad y tiempo de actividad, similar a la resiliencia observada en la naturaleza donde los organismos se ajustan a los entornos cambiantes.
Un divisor de reloj de software ofrece un ajuste preciso del reloj del sistema, equilibrando el rendimiento con eficiencia energética.Para aplicaciones que exigen una alta potencia computacional, como el procesamiento de datos en tiempo real, podría ser requerida una mayor velocidad de reloj.Por el contrario, para tareas menos exigentes como el monitoreo inactivo, la reducción de la velocidad del reloj conserva la energía.Este ajuste dinámico refleja estrategias de optimización comunes en la gestión de proyectos, donde los recursos se asignan en función de la urgencia y la importancia de la tarea.
N76E003AT20 admite un rango de voltaje de 2.4V a 5.5V y puede operar a frecuencias de hasta 16MHz.Esta adaptabilidad hace que el dispositivo sea adecuado para diversas aplicaciones, desde dispositivos de baja potencia que funcionan con baterías hasta dispositivos intensivos en rendimiento.Seleccionar el voltaje y la frecuencia correctos es similar a decidir sobre las herramientas apropiadas para tareas específicas, con el objetivo de tanto la longevidad como la eficiencia.
Los modos inactivos y apagados reducen notablemente el consumo de energía al detener o escalar el reloj de la CPU mientras mantienen activos los periféricos.Esta estrategia de ahorro de energía es similar a Smart Home Systems, que optimizan el uso de energía al apagar o reducir la actividad de ciertos componentes sin comprometer la funcionalidad general.
El N76E003 es un controlador CMOS avanzado con sede en 8051 conocido por su arquitectura innovadora.Cuenta con memoria extensa, incluye una variedad de temporizadores, presenta múltiples UART, ofrece capacidades ADC y admite interfaces como I2C y SPI.Dada su fuerte funcionalidad, sirve como un componente flexible en diversas aplicaciones tecnológicas, donde la confiabilidad y la adaptabilidad pueden ser apreciadas.
El N76E003AT20 se destaca en entornos industriales y de consumo, pero no está diseñado explícitamente para aplicaciones automotrices debido a estándares estrictos para la tolerancia a la temperatura, requisitos para la resistencia a la vibración, mayores expectativas de confiabilidad a largo plazo.
El microcontrolador N76E003AT20 se basa en la robusta arquitectura del núcleo 8051, reconocida por su estabilidad y rendimiento eficiente, y admite una amplia gama de funciones utilizadas para tareas de procesamiento complejas.Esta base, junto con un alto grado de integración, lo hace adecuado para diversas aplicaciones.Proporciona un equilibrio de simplicidad y potencia que a menudo se busca en sistemas integrados, ofreciendo una sensación de seguridad para quienes favorecen la confiabilidad y la eficiencia.
Los pasos para programar los microcontroladores de Nuvoton incluyen la instalación de la microvisión Keil junto con el compilador C51, asegurando que la interfaz del controlador Nu-Link Keil esté lista para comunicarse con el microcontrolador e instalar la biblioteca del paquete de soporte de placa (BSP) para el N76E003.Estos pasos establecen un entorno de desarrollo estable, reflejando las prácticas de la industria que enfatizan la preparación exhaustiva.Se requiere el uso de herramientas especializadas para una programación y depuración efectivas en el desarrollo de sistemas integrados, mejorando el proceso y garantizar una experiencia perfecta.
Envíe una consulta, responderemos de inmediato.
en 23/09/2024
en 23/09/2024
en 01/01/1970 2933
en 01/01/1970 2488
en 01/01/1970 2080
en 08/11/0400 1874
en 01/01/1970 1759
en 01/01/1970 1709
en 01/01/1970 1649
en 01/01/1970 1537
en 01/01/1970 1533
en 01/01/1970 1500